The Legislative Journey of Online Gaming in Michigan

Michigan’s path to legalizing online gaming was a multi-year process, marked by legislative debates, stakeholder negotiations, and ultimately, a recognition of the potential economic benefits. The initial discussions centered around the need to modernize the state's gaming laws to reflect the changing preferences of consumers and to capture revenue that was previously flowing to neighboring states with legalized online platforms. Lawmakers carefully examined the experiences of other states, such as New Jersey and Pennsylvania, to learn from their successes and avoid potential pitfalls. A crucial turning point came with the recognition that a well-regulated online gaming market could generate significant tax revenue for the state, which could then be used to fund essential public services.

Key Bills and Executive Orders

Several key pieces of legislation laid the groundwork for Michigan’s online gaming market. Notable among these was the Lawful Internet Gaming Act, which authorized online casino games; the Lawful Sports Betting Act, which permitted online sports wagering; and subsequent amendments addressing various aspects of regulation and enforcement. These legislative steps were complemented by executive orders and regulatory rulings issued by the Michigan Gaming Control Board (MGCB), which were tasked with implementing and overseeing the new gaming regime. The ongoing process involves adapting rules to reflect new technologies and address emerging challenges within the market.

Legislation Year Enacted Key Provisions
Lawful Internet Gaming Act 2019 Authorizes online casino games and poker.
Lawful Sports Betting Act 2019 Permits online and retail sports wagering.
Amendments to Gaming Laws 2020-Present Address regulations, taxation, and responsible gaming.

The establishment of clear regulatory guidelines has been and continues to be vital to fostering public trust and ensuring the integrity of the online gaming market. The MGCB has focused on implementing robust security measures, verifying the age and identity of players, and preventing fraud and money laundering. These efforts have helped to create a safe and responsible gaming environment for Michigan residents.

Responsible Gaming and Player Protection

As the online gaming market has expanded, so too has the focus on responsible gaming and player protection. Recognizing the potential risks associated with online gambling, the MGCB has implemented a range of measures to promote responsible behavior and prevent problem gambling. These measures include self-exclusion programs, deposit limits, time limits, and responsible gaming messaging. The goal is to create a safe and enjoyable gaming experience for all players, while minimizing the potential for harm. The MGCB, along with the operators, invests significantly in resources dedicated to responsible gaming.

Available Resources and Support Systems

Players who are struggling with problem gambling can access a variety of resources and support systems. The Michigan Problem Gambling Helpline (1-800-GAMBLER) provides confidential support and referrals to treatment services. The MGCB also maintains a website with information about responsible gaming, including tips for staying safe and recognizing the signs of problem gambling. Several non-profit organizations, such as the National Council on Problem Gambling, offer additional support and resources. Early intervention and access to treatment are crucial for helping individuals overcome gambling addiction.
